Mastering Dental SEO in 2025

Search Engine Optimization (SEO) remains one of the most cost-effective ways for dental practices to attract new patients. As search algorithms continue to evolve, staying current with the latest SEO strategies is essential for maintaining and improving your practice's online visibility.

Understanding the Changing SEO Landscape

In 2025, Google's algorithms have become increasingly sophisticated at understanding user intent and delivering relevant results. The focus has shifted from keyword density to comprehensive content that genuinely answers patient questions and concerns. Voice search, mobile optimization, and AI-driven search features have also transformed how potential patients find dental services.

Local SEO: The Foundation of Dental Practice Visibility

For dental practices, local SEO is paramount. When potential patients search for "dentist near me" or "dental implants [city name]," your practice needs to appear in the local pack (map results) and organic listings.

Key Local SEO Strategies:

  • Google Business Profile Optimization: Ensure your profile is complete with accurate information, regular posts, and a steady stream of patient reviews.
  • Local Citations: Maintain consistent NAP (Name, Address, Phone) information across all online directories.
  • Local Link Building: Develop partnerships with local businesses and organizations for valuable backlinks.
  • Localized Content: Create content specific to your service areas, including neighborhood-specific pages for practices serving multiple communities.

Technical SEO for Dental Websites

Technical SEO ensures that search engines can effectively crawl and index your website. In 2025, with Core Web Vitals and page experience signals being significant ranking factors, technical optimization is more important than ever.

Technical SEO Checklist:

  • Page Speed: Optimize images, leverage browser caching, and minimize code to ensure pages load in under 2 seconds.
  • Mobile Optimization: Implement responsive design that works flawlessly across all devices.
  • Schema Markup: Use dental-specific schema to help search engines understand your content and potentially earn rich snippets.
  • Secure Website: Ensure your site uses HTTPS and follows security best practices.
  • Crawlability: Maintain a clean site structure with a logical hierarchy and submit an XML sitemap to search engines.

Content Strategy for Dental SEO

Content remains the cornerstone of effective SEO. For dental practices, creating informative, engaging content that addresses patient concerns and questions is essential for ranking well and converting visitors.

Effective Dental Content Approaches:

  • Service Pages: Comprehensive pages for each treatment you offer, addressing common questions and concerns.
  • Dental Blog: Regular articles on oral health topics, new treatments, and patient education.
  • FAQ Content: Structured Q&A content that targets specific patient queries and may earn featured snippets.
  • Patient Success Stories: Case studies and testimonials that incorporate relevant keywords naturally.
  • Educational Resources: Guides, infographics, and videos that establish your expertise and earn backlinks.

AI and Voice Search Optimization

With the rise of voice assistants and AI-driven search, optimizing for conversational queries has become essential. Voice searches tend to be longer and more question-based than typed queries.

Voice Search Optimization Tips:

  • Target long-tail, conversational keywords (e.g., "how much do dental implants cost in [city]?")
  • Create FAQ content that directly answers common patient questions
  • Optimize for featured snippets, which are often used for voice search results
  • Ensure your Google Business Profile is optimized for "near me" searches

Measuring SEO Success for Dental Practices

Effective SEO requires ongoing measurement and refinement. Beyond rankings, dental practices should track metrics that indicate real business impact.

Key Performance Indicators to Track:

  • Conversion Rate: The percentage of website visitors who take desired actions (appointment requests, phone calls)
  • New Patient Acquisition: Track how many new patients found you through organic search
  • Treatment-Specific Conversions: Monitor which services generate the most leads through search
  • Local Visibility: Track rankings for location-specific keywords and Google Business Profile performance
  • Page Performance: Analyze which pages attract and convert the most visitors
